Chorley Interchange

Chorley Interchange is a bus station located in the town of Chorley, Lancashire. The station links up to the nearby Chorley railway station and replaces the former bus station, which was demolished in 2003. The station is owned by Lancashire County Council.

The Interchange opened in 2004 at a cost of £3m. Its facilities include an enclosed passenger waiting area, electronic departure information for both bus and train services, travel and tourist information and a taxi rank.
